First, you should always think about your options when it comes to a replacement. In the past, the majority of cars came with simple metal keys that fit inside the ignition cylinder and lock cylinder. However, the advanced technology found in many Nissan vehicles has led to the creation of intelligent key fobs that connect to the vehicle's computer system to unlock it and then start it up.
These smart keys need to be programmed to work with your car's security and security features. This means you'll have to visit a professional locksmith for vehicles to complete the task.
Bring nissan key fob replacement uk of ownership when you visit the locksmith. The locksmith will need the VIN, your driver's licence and the current registration number for the vehicle. If you don't have all these documents, it could take longer to complete the key replacement process done. It's also an excellent idea to make a second key while you're at it, so that you'll have something to rely on in the event that you lose the original.

How to Order a Replacement Key Online
Many online retailers offer replacement keys at a low cost. It is important to keep in mind that these aren't OEM parts and may not be able to be programmed to work with your specific vehicle. They also don't offer support or warranty protection for customers. You could be in a bind in the event that something goes wrong after you purchase the key.

For modern Nissan vehicles equipped with smart keys, it might be more difficult to find an alternative. The keys have transponders that send an electronic code to the vehicle. To program a new Nissan key that is equipped with smart technology to match the code, it must be programmed. This can be done by a locksmith or dealership.
